Located in the northeastern region of Equatorial Guinea, adjacent to the borders of Cameroon and Gabon, Ebebiyin serves as the second-largest urban center in the continental region and the primary economic powerhouse of Kié-Ntem Province. As cross-border trade, commercial infrastructure development, and municipal modernization accelerate across Central Africa, the demand for sustainable, resilient, and aesthetically sophisticated building materials has surged to unprecedented levels.

Key Microclimate Challenge: Ebebiyin experiences a dense tropical rainforest climate characterized by ultra-high humidity (averaging over 85% year-round), heavy equatorial rainfall (exceeding 2,100 mm annually), and intense UV solar radiation (UV Index peak 11+). Conventional exterior envelope materials—such as raw local timber, standard PVC siding, and untreated metals—fail prematurely due to rot, moisture expansion, mold infestation, termitic decay, and rapid thermal color degradation.

Architects, commercial project planners, and municipal contractors in Ebebiyin are rapidly shifting from high-maintenance traditional timber towards 2nd Generation 360-degree Capped WPC Co-extrusion Cladding. Co-extrusion wood-plastic composite material solves the fundamental engineering trade-off: providing the natural warm aesthetic of tropical hardwoods without succumbing to biological degradation, warpage, or recurring maintenance costs.

Material Science & Technical Roadmap: 360° Co-Extrusion Shield Technology

How 2nd Generation Polymer Capping Outperforms Traditional Wood and First-Generation WPC

360° Fluorocarbon Capped Layer

Our co-extrusion technology wraps the core profile in a complete 360-degree protective shield made of modified engineering polymer. This impermeable layer prevents moisture ingress, oil staining, scratching, and intense sunlight degradation.

High-Density Matrix Core

The core combines 60% select recycled hardwood fibers, 30% recycled High-Density Polyethylene (HDPE), and 10% structural additives (anti-UV stabilizers, antioxidants, coupling agents) processed via twin-screw extrusion.

Zero Maintenance Architecture

Unlike natural teak or cedar cladding common in Central Africa, Ningbo Yida WPC co-extrusion cladding never requires oiling, painting, sanding, or chemical sealing over its entire multi-decade lifecycle.

Technical Performance Matrix: Material Benchmark Comparison

Performance Metric 2nd Gen Capped Co-Extrusion (Yida) 1st Gen Uncapped WPC Natural Hardwood (Teak/Iroko)
Water Absorption Rate (24h immersion) < 0.4% (Impermeable Barrier) 1.5% - 3.0% 8.0% - 18.0% (Swells/Warps)
UV Weathering Index (Delta E, 3000h ASTM G154) ΔE < 2.0 (Negligible Fading) ΔE > 6.0 (Visible Fading) Requires Annual Re-staining
Termite & Mold Resistance Rating 10 / ISO 16869 Passed Moderate Resistance High Vulnerability
Linear Thermal Expansion Co-efficient 0.035 mm/m/°C 0.055 mm/m/°C Anisotropic Volumetric Swelling
Expected Service Life (Equatorial Zone) 25+ Years Guarantee 8-10 Years 3-5 Years (Without heavy upkeep)

1. About WPC Material & Co-Extrusion Technology

Q: What is WPC?
A: WPC stands for Wood Plastic Composite. It is an innovative composite material made from a precise blend of recycled natural wood fibers/flour and thermoplastics (such as high-density polyethylene, HDPE). This creates a finished profile that maintains the warm appearance and feel of real timber while providing superior physical durability, zero splintering, and minimal lifetime maintenance.

Q: What is the main structural benefit of 360° Co-Extrusion Cladding for Ebebiyin's climate?
A: Second-generation co-extrusion cladding features an outer polymer cap engineered with advanced UV absorbers and hydrophobic fluorocarbon compounds. In Ebebiyin's high-humidity equatorial rainforest environment, this cap completely seals the inner core, eliminating water penetration, surface mold growth, termite attack, and rapid color bleaching caused by intense solar radiation.

Q: Is WPC environmentally friendly?
A: Yes. Our WPC products are eco-friendly because they utilize reclaimed wood waste and high-grade recycled plastics, preventing deforestation of regional African timber reserves. Furthermore, because WPC requires no toxic chemical staining or petroleum-based sealers throughout its life, its long-term carbon footprint is dramatically lower than traditional softwoods.

Q: What is the difference between WPC and pure plastic (PVC) cladding or decking?
A: While both are low-maintenance, WPC contains a high proportion of dense wood fibers (60%), giving it superior flexural modulus, lower thermal expansion, and an authentic wood grain texture. Pure plastic/PVC decking often looks synthetic, softens excessively under intense tropical direct heat, and exhibits higher coefficient of thermal expansion.

2. Installation, Heat Performance & Equatorial Weather Resistance

Q: How does WPC cladding perform during Ebebiyin's heavy monsoon seasons?
A: WPC co-extrusion cladding has a water absorption rate under 0.4% (over 20x lower than solid timber). Rainwater simply sheets off without penetrating the profile, preventing rot, fungal decay, and structural swelling even during months of continuous tropical rain.

Q: Does WPC cladding get hot under intense African direct sunlight?
A: Exterior surfaces absorb thermal energy under sunlight. However, Ningbo Yida WPC co-extrusion profiles incorporate thermal-reflective inorganic pigments and hollow core geometry (in profiles like YD219H26) that accelerate heat dissipation, keeping building interiors cooler and reducing air-conditioning loads.

Q: Can local contractors in Ebebiyin install WPC cladding easily?
A: Yes. WPC co-extrusion profiles install using standard woodworking tools (carbide-tipped circular saws, drills) and hidden stainless steel clip systems. Our engineering team provides detailed joist spacing and thermal expansion expansion gap guidelines for seamless installation by local construction crews.

Q: Will WPC cladding or decking warp or splinter over time?
A: No. One of the core engineering benefits of our composite technology is dimensional stability. It is immune to splintering, cracking, and structural cupping, eliminating safety hazards for occupants.
